About A. A. Ballman

A. A. Ballman is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Materials Chemistry, Biomedical Engineering and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, having authored 107 papers that have together received 5.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Photorefractive and Nonlinear Optics (47 papers), Photonic and Optical Devices (35 papers),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(28 papers), Optical and Acousto-Optic Technologies (17 papers), Ferroelectric and Piezoelectric Materials (16 papers), Acoustic Wave Resonator Technologies (15 papers), Semiconductor materials and interfaces (12 papers) and Semiconductor Lasers and Optical Devices (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(3.6k citations), Ceramics and Composites (488 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(3.6k citations), Materials Chemistry (2.4k citations) and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(941 citations). A. A. Ballman has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Japan and Denmark. Frequent co-authors include R.A. Laudise, E. G. Spencer, P. V. Lenzo, H. Brown, A. Ashkin, J. M. Dziedzic, L. F. Johnson, K. Nassau, Richard Smith and G. D. Boyd. Their work appears in journals such as Applied Physics Letters, Journal of Applied Physics, Journal of Crystal Growth, IEEE Journal of Quantum Electronics and Journal of the American Ceramic Society.
